Analytes
BNP, β-hCG, total, CK, total, CK-MB, CRP, D-dimer, Digoxin, hCG, total, Homocysteine, IL-6, Myoglobin, NT-proBNP, Procalcitonin, S-100 beta, Troponin I, Troponin T.
Stability
- Long term stability: 3 years when stored at ≤ – 20 °C (with a few exceptions)
- Open vial stability (with a few exceptions): 1 month at ≤ – 20 °C when refrozen within 30 minutes 14 days at 2-8 °C
